An Analytics Center of Excellence creates a repeatable way to select, govern, deliver, reuse, and measure analytics across the organisation. It clarifies who decides, which standards apply, how teams access support, and how analytics investments connect to business outcomes.
The CoE can coordinate central and distributed teams while preserving domain knowledge and business ownership.
Controls are paired with templates, reusable assets, coaching, communities of practice, and practical delivery support.
Centralised, federated, virtual, and hybrid patterns are assessed against scale, maturity, risk, and platform needs.

An Analytics Center of Excellence is a coordinated capability that sets direction, governance, standards, reusable practices, platform guidance, skills, delivery assurance, and value measurement across an organisation. It may be centralised, federated, virtual, or hybrid.
The service can include assessment, stakeholder alignment, operating-model design, role and decision-right definition, demand intake, prioritisation, BI standards, metric governance, platform guardrails, reusable assets, quality controls, training, adoption, KPI design, implementation support, and managed CoE services.
Typical triggers include duplicated dashboards, conflicting metrics, slow analytics delivery, fragmented teams, weak self-service governance, platform sprawl, low adoption, inconsistent methods, unclear ownership, rising cost, or a need to scale analytics across business units.
Sponsorship commonly comes from a chief data and analytics officer, CIO, CTO, COO, CFO, transformation leader, or another executive accountable for analytics value. Effective design also requires business-domain, data, technology, security, privacy, risk, finance, HR, and delivery participation.
Not necessarily. A CoE often enables and governs distributed teams rather than centralising all delivery. The model may combine a small central capability with domain analysts, product teams, data engineers, platform teams, and business owners.
No single model is best for every organisation. Centralised models can improve consistency, federated models can preserve domain proximity, and hybrid models can balance both. The choice depends on scale, skills, risk, platform structure, funding, decision rights, and business-unit autonomy.

The CoE can define user tiers, approved data sources, certified metrics, workspace rules, access controls, training, templates, support, review thresholds, publication criteria, and monitoring. The aim is to enable competent users while applying proportionate controls.
